So here I present THE SMALL STEPS TO MAKE YOU BIG:
- Determine the Parameters: The collection of attributes that you want to be known for. Base yourself on a few and distinct pillars so that it is easier to connect and remember. Be honest with this and try making it as specific as possible.
- Prioritize:It’s easier for people to keep in mind one thing than several things. It’s easier for people to focus on doing one thing than doing a lot of things. Too many options lead to confusion and even inaction. So just focus on 4-5 qualities and organize them in an order of preference.
- Organize into 'ELEVATOR STATEMENT': The presentation and communication of the facts should be done in a manner that the real gist is delivered. This can be worked through by recording yourself, taking notes, and distilling it into an elevator statement of sorts.
- Alignment: Now is the time to configure your online identity with the new 'elevator statement'. Your online image highly influences how others perceive you, so make a quick audit of your online profiles and start acclimatizing stuff so they pictograph the elements of your personal brand.
- Solidify your online identity: If you really want to strengthen your brand online, creating a personal website is the best idea to practice. Its better to build your website on a domain based on your name in the strongest sense of personal branding. If your name is John Mathews, buy www.johnmathews.com, .net, or .org. The site should be simple yet highly communicative about your strengths and positives.
- Breathe your personal brand: A personal brand is more than just presenting yourself to the world or marketing yourself. Spend your time emphasizing the elements of your personal brand in your life.
